I'm using WB 6 in Vista and seem to have a problem with some programs. Whenever I change to any skin other then default I have a problem with programs minimizing.
When I minimize Firefox, Yahoo Messenger, mIRC or Internet Explorer using the button in the top right corner, they minimize to the system tray instead of the task bar. If however I right click the program in the task bar and choose minimize there, they work fine.
I can get around it by excluding applications from being skinned, but was wondering if anyone else had encountered this and whether there was a solution.
WindowBlinds version : WindowBlinds 6.0 (build 49 x86 - Vista Edition)
